Possibly a clutch failure or bearings on the pulley assembly. This tends to be a common problem. Check for blackish coloured dust particles around the commpressor, that's a sure sign that the clutch is going or gone. You should be able to replace the whole clucth assembly if that is the problem. Otherwise the compressor is starting to fail in which case it's a very expesnsive fix. Replace the commpressor, which in itself is easy enough but the system must first be evacuated of refrigernat, the compressor replaced along with the accumulator to have a valid warranty on most compressors. Then the system must be evacuated for air or moisture and then refilled with refrigerant. this get upwards of 1000 bucks at a shop and most DIY's don't have the equipment to evacuated and refill the system.
